John 4:15-26 The Samaritan Woman (Part2); The Messiah.
(Acknowledgements to the Complete Jewish Bible).
15 “Sir, give me this water,” the woman said to him, “so that I won’t have to be thirsty and keep coming here to draw water.”
The woman was still not quite up to speed with the spiritual dimension of what Jesus was saying, but she wanted to know more…
16 He said to her, “Go, call your husband, and come back.”
Jesus tested her genuineness…
17 She answered, “I don’t have a husband.”
She was honest. She didn’t pretend to be anything other than what she was. Jesus takes us as we are, and takes us to where we need to be.
Yeshua (Jesus) said to her, “You’re right, you don’t have a husband!
18 You’ve had five husbands in the past, and you’re not married to the man you’re living with now! You’ve spoken the truth!”
Jesus appreciated her honesty. He already knew all about her.
19 “Sir, I can see that you are a prophet,” the woman replied.
20 “Our fathers worshipped on this mountain, but you people say that the place where one has to worship is in Yerushalayim (Jerusalem).”
Again the woman tried to deflect the conversation away from getting spiritual and personal It is as if she is saying, ‘Each to his own. Jews have their temple in Jerusalem and we worship at that mountain over there’.
21 Yeshua (Jesus) said, “Lady, believe me, the time is coming when you will worship the Father neither on this mountain nor in Yerushalayim (Jerusalem).
Jewish worship is based on knowledge. Jesus answered by pointing her to God the Father. He is saying, never mind worship location, location, location. That’s all about to change.
22 You people don’t know what you are worshipping; we worship what we do know, because salvation comes from the Jews.
This is where the now-famous verse comes from, ‘Salvation is from the Jews.’ And so it came about, just as prophecied.
23 But the time is coming — indeed, it’s here now — when the true worshippers will worship the Father spiritually and truly, for these are the kind of people the Father wants worshipping him.
What God wants is for us to worship from the heart as well as the head. Their worship was not based on knowledge. Soon and very soon, people will worship from their heart, based on knowledge. Head and heart together.
24 God is spirit; and worshippers must worship him spiritually and truly.”
The only worship that is acceptable is worship that is spiritual.
25 The woman replied, “I know that Mashiach (Messiah) is coming” (that is, “the one who has been anointed”). “When he comes, he will tell us everything.”
Again the woman tries to change the subject! ‘Well, we’ll worry about that when the time comes…!’
26 Yeshua said to her, “I, the person speaking to you, am he.”
—-Summary
Then the ‘double whammy’ of Jesus saying:- ‘I (the person speaking to you) Am He.’
This admission by Jesus is before the event at Caesarea Philippi, where Peter announces, ‘You are the Christ, the Son of the living God’. (Matt. 16:13ff & Mark 8:27ff).
